Is Mt Kilauea located on a divergent boundary?

No. Kilauea and the other Hawaiian volcanoes are at a hot spot nowhere near any plate boundary.


What type of plate boundary is involved in volcano kilauea?

None. Kilauea and all the Hawaiian volcanoes were created by a hot spot rather than a plate boundary.

What is a sentence with the word divergent boundary?

Often, a divergent boundary within a continent will produce rifts, which will produce rift valleys. A divergent boundary may also be referred to as an extensional boundary, a constructive boundary, or a divergent plate boundary.


Which type of boundaries is seafloor created by?

Seafloor is created at divergent plate boundaries called the mid-ocean ridges.
